Chicken puffs Recipe

Ingredients:

36 wonton wrappers
1 cup cream cheese
1/2 tsp cumin
1/2 tsp celery salt
1/2 tsp black pepper
1/2 tsp garlic powder
1/2 tsp onion powder
1/2 large red pepper, minced
1 chicken breast, cooked, cooled, and minced

Directions:

Mix together all the ingredients, except wrappers.
Set wrappers out 4 at a time, laid out like a square. Keep the remainder covered with a damp paper towel.
Place a small amount of mixture in the center of each wrapper. Moisten all the edges with a finger dipped in water. Bring up the opposite corners and stick the points together, do the same with the remaining 2 corners.seal all the edges and make sure you've not trapped any air bubbles.
Deep fry on oil heated to 350º F until golden brown.
Drain on paper towels.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
36
